Use nD Models to Surface Design and Schedule Errors
July 31st, 2006 by HalTraditional tools for representing and understanding the whole of a project can overwhelm people with data. A digital construction model can be of great help. Three case studies were pursued to explore the utility.
Multidimensional Modeling: A Mechanism for Improving Construction Project Management
Luis Izaguirre and Luis Alarcon
They reviewed two lines of research: Virtual Design and Construction (Stanford) and nD1 Modelling (Salford Univ). They chose the first approach because the tools are commercially available. They connected this work to the lean construction principles. This allowed them to make assessments of the utility of those principles and to set goals.
Companies need to promote a positive approach to avoid perceptions of punishment when errors are found.
The model allowed them to detect errors in quantities, space, time, and execution strategy. In addition, they incorporated concerns for safety. In another study, just using a 3D model they saved 40% in the schedule along with a reduction of 287 design defects that were resolved before construction.
Use of the multidimensional model offers a simple and transparent coordination, control, and planning process. They found dramatic reductions in variation and uncertainty. Along the way they learned to create 3D models from scratch in short or very reasonable times. Even late interventions with modeling are worthwhile investments.
- Refers to dimensions beyond 3D and 4D (time) to incorporate concerns for safety, operations, maintenance, etc. [ ⇑ back ]
